Went Paint Crazy Today!!!

Well because everything is already off the car I decided to do some painting, valve cover was all chipped up, heat shield, and exhaust manifold like like butt. The intake well I like the samco hose look

I used Fusion paint for valve cover, intake pipe (used before on previous valve cover on my dsm held up great) I figured the blue will match my uicp, and tial bov

Used VHT Flat Black manifold/header paint (2000 degree rated) for exhaust manifold

Used VHT Silver manifold/header paint (2000 degree rated) for heat shield
